This episode discusses how wealthy families teach their children about money management and the importance of financial education.

Most people were never taught how to manage money. So they grow up learning through mistakes, stress, and trial and error. But wealthy families do something different. They teach their kids how money works early. In this episode of the Wealth is a Journey Podcast , we talk about the lessons wealthy families pass down — and how you can start teaching them today. We cover: • The importance of talking about money with your kids • Why delayed gratification matters • Teaching ownership vs consumption • How early investing changes everything • The role of parents in building generational wealth If you want your kids to have a different financial future than you did… it starts with what you teach them now.
